"WORMSHILL, a parish in the hundred of Eyhorne, lathe of Aylesford, county Kent, 5 miles S.W. of Sittingbourne, 9 from Maidstone, and 3 N.E. of Hollingbourn. The village is situated on a plateau 530 feet above the sea, and intersected with valleys. The living is a rectory in the diocese of Canterbury, value £260, in the patronage of Christ Hospital, London. The church is dedicated to St. Giles. The register dates from 1700. The charities produce about £6 per annum. There is a school with a small endowment."

[Transcribed from The National Gazetteer of Great Britain and Ireland 1868 by Colin Hinson ©2010]
